Lexington Sertoma Club to Host 14th Annual Big Thursday Celebration
● Commemorates Gamecocks vs. Tigers Football Rivalry Game
● Features former players and veterans of the Carolina-Clemson rivalry
The Lexington Sertoma Club will host its 14th annual Big Thursday Celebration on Thursday October 19th, 2023, at the Icehouse Amphitheater and Pavilion in Lexington starting with a social at 5:30 p.m. followed by buffet-style dinner and program.
This fundraising event commemorates the state’s biggest college football rivalry, which was played on Thursday the week of the South Carolina State Fair through 1959 before moving to a permanent weekend berth. This year
guest speakers will include football standouts from the late 1980s/early 1990s will speak about their
exciting Carolina-Clemson football experiences.
The Lexington Sertoma Club’s inaugural Big Thursday event was on Oct. 22, 2009, which was exactly 50
years after the last Big Thursday game played in Columbia. Held in cooperation with the Town of
Lexington, this event is part of our continued commitment to promote and sustain volunteer service,
charitable support, and community leadership in the greater Lexington area.
Lexington Sertoma Club is part of the national Sertoma, Inc. family of local civic service clubs. A thriving
nonprofit service organization that has been in existence for over a century, Sertoma is dedicated to
improving the quality of life for those at risk or impacted by hearing loss through education and support.
Funds from this year’s event will fund children’s attendance at Camp Sertoma as well as numerous other
community-need and sponsorship opportunities.
